+package asyncassertion
+
+import (
+ "errors"
+ "fmt"
+ "reflect"
+ "time"
+
+ "github.com/onsi/gomega/internal/oraclematcher"
+ "github.com/onsi/gomega/types"
+)
+
+type AsyncAssertionType uint
+
+const (
+ AsyncAssertionTypeEventually AsyncAssertionType = iota
+ AsyncAssertionTypeConsistently
+)
+
+type AsyncAssertion struct {
+ asyncType AsyncAssertionType
+ actualInput interface{}
+ timeoutInterval time.Duration
+ pollingInterval time.Duration
+ fail types.GomegaFailHandler
+ offset int
+}
+
+func New(asyncType AsyncAssertionType, actualInput interface{}, fail types.GomegaFailHandler, timeoutInterval time.Duration, pollingInterval time.Duration, offset int) *AsyncAssertion {
+ actualType := reflect.TypeOf(actualInput)
+ if actualType.Kind() == reflect.Func {
+ if actualType.NumIn() != 0 || actualType.NumOut() == 0 {
+ panic("Expected a function with no arguments and one or more return values.")
+ }
+ }
+
+ return &AsyncAssertion{
+ asyncType: asyncType,
+ actualInput: actualInput,
+ fail: fail,
+ timeoutInterval: timeoutInterval,
+ pollingInterval: pollingInterval,
+ offset: offset,
+ }
+}
+
+func (assertion *AsyncAssertion) Should(matcher types.GomegaMatcher, optionalDescription ...interface{}) bool {
+ return assertion.match(matcher, true, optionalDescription...)
+}
+
+func (assertion *AsyncAssertion) ShouldNot(matcher types.GomegaMatcher, optionalDescription ...interface{}) bool {
+ return assertion.match(matcher, false, optionalDescription...)
+}
+
+func (assertion *AsyncAssertion) buildDescription(optionalDescription ...interface{}) string {
+ switch len(optionalDescription) {
+ case 0:
+ return ""
+ default:
+ return fmt.Sprintf(optionalDescription[0].(string), optionalDescription[1:]...) + "\n"
+ }
+}
+
+func (assertion *AsyncAssertion) actualInputIsAFunction() bool {
+ actualType := reflect.TypeOf(assertion.actualInput)
+ return actualType.Kind() == reflect.Func && actualType.NumIn() == 0 && actualType.NumOut() > 0
+}
+
+func (assertion *AsyncAssertion) pollActual() (interface{}, error) {
+ if assertion.actualInputIsAFunction() {
+ values := reflect.ValueOf(assertion.actualInput).Call([]reflect.Value{})
+
+ extras := []interface{}{}
+ for _, value := range values[1:] {
+ extras = append(extras, value.Interface())
+ }
+
+ success, message := vetExtras(extras)
+
+ if !success {
+ return nil, errors.New(message)
+ }
+
+ return values[0].Interface(), nil
+ }
+
+ return assertion.actualInput, nil
+}
+
+func (assertion *AsyncAssertion) matcherMayChange(matcher types.GomegaMatcher, value interface{}) bool {
+ if assertion.actualInputIsAFunction() {
+ return true
+ }
+
+ return oraclematcher.MatchMayChangeInTheFuture(matcher, value)
+}
+
+func (assertion *AsyncAssertion) match(matcher types.GomegaMatcher, desiredMatch bool, optionalDescription ...interface{}) bool {
+ timer := time.Now()
+ timeout := time.After(assertion.timeoutInterval)
+
+ description := assertion.buildDescription(optionalDescription...)
+
+ var matches bool
+ var err error
+ mayChange := true
+ value, err := assertion.pollActual()
+ if err == nil {
+ mayChange = assertion.matcherMayChange(matcher, value)
+ matches, err = matcher.Match(value)
+ }
+
+ fail := func(preamble string) {
+ errMsg := ""
+ message := ""
+ if err != nil {
+ errMsg = "Error: " + err.Error()
+ } else {
+ if desiredMatch {
+ message = matcher.FailureMessage(value)
+ } else {
+ message = matcher.NegatedFailureMessage(value)
+ }
+ }
+ assertion.fail(fmt.Sprintf("%s after %.3fs.\n%s%s%s", preamble, time.Since(timer).Seconds(), description, message, errMsg), 3+assertion.offset)
+ }
+
+ if assertion.asyncType == AsyncAssertionTypeEventually {
+ for {
+ if err == nil && matches == desiredMatch {
+ return true
+ }
+
+ if !mayChange {
+ fail("No future change is possible. Bailing out early")
+ return false
+ }
+
+ select {
+ case <-time.After(assertion.pollingInterval):
+ value, err = assertion.pollActual()
+ if err == nil {
+ mayChange = assertion.matcherMayChange(matcher, value)
+ matches, err = matcher.Match(value)
+ }
+ case <-timeout:
+ fail("Timed out")
+ return false
+ }
+ }
+ } else if assertion.asyncType == AsyncAssertionTypeConsistently {
+ for {
+ if !(err == nil && matches == desiredMatch) {
+ fail("Failed")
+ return false
+ }
+
+ if !mayChange {
+ return true
+ }
+
+ select {
+ case <-time.After(assertion.pollingInterval):
+ value, err = assertion.pollActual()
+ if err == nil {
+ mayChange = assertion.matcherMayChange(matcher, value)
+ matches, err = matcher.Match(value)
+ }
+ case <-timeout:
+ return true
+ }
+ }
+ }
+
+ return false
+}
+
+func vetExtras(extras []interface{}) (bool, string) {
+ for i, extra := range extras {
+ if extra != nil {
+ zeroValue := reflect.Zero(reflect.TypeOf(extra)).Interface()
+ if !reflect.DeepEqual(zeroValue, extra) {
+ message := fmt.Sprintf("Unexpected non-nil/non-zero extra argument at index %d:\n\t<%T>: %#v", i+1, extra, extra)
+ return false, message
+ }
+ }
+ }
+ return true, ""
+}
